Ticket CW-881 for the weekly sync: the Puzzlewright crossword generator occasionally produces grids violating symmetry when theme entries exceed 15 letters. The constraint solver backtracks past the symmetry check after the third retry, so invalid grids slip through at roughly 2% of runs. We have a deterministic repro with seed 4471 and the "long-theme" wordlist. Fix candidate is pinning the check inside the retry loop. The repro build is recorded below.

session token of kagup-hahaf = htk3_2b8

**Runbook: Account Recovery — SDK Parity (Weekly Sync)**

Kestrel-JS and Kestrel-Swift must expose identical recovery flows. Current gaps: Swift lacks the silent re-auth hook; JS lacks offline token stash. Parity checklist tracked in the Fennwick board. Do not ship recovery changes to one SDK without a matching ticket for the other. When testing recovery end-to-end in the Larkmoor staging tenant, authenticate the test account with the recovery passphrase below.

strongbox words: oliael-gilax-lamael

## Large-Deal Discounting (Managers Only)

Welcome aboard! Quick primer before your first pipeline review: anything over the Tier-3 threshold on Quellway Suite needs sign-off from two of us, not just the account lead. Standard ceiling is 18%; reps will push for 25% on multi-year terms, and sometimes that's fine, but loop in Priya Vandermeer first. The Ostrel renewal last quarter is the cautionary tale here. Context for why we're tightening this is below.

management briefing: Project Zorix slips by six weeks because of the audit delay.

MEMO TO THE BOARD — Re: Term Sheet from Quillbrook Partners. Quick update: Quillbrook sent over their revised term sheet Tuesday. Valuation is better than last round's chatter suggested, and the board seat ask is down to one. Hadlee and I think we can push on the liquidation preference before Friday. One sensitive point needs to stay in this room for now.

internal memo for tagef-hadup: Gross margin on Ulaath came in at 15 percent against a plan of 5 percent. Only 7 of the 120 pilot accounts renewed Ulaath, so a churn review is set for October 15.